Understanding Endometriosis: Symptoms, Causes, and Treatment Options

Endometriosis is a chronic condition where tissue similar to the uterine lining grows outside the uterus, often causing pelvic pain, heavy periods, fatigue, and fertility challenges. Symptoms vary widely and diagnosis is frequently delayed. Understanding how endometriosis develops, how pain is processed by the brain, and which treatment options exist empowers women to seek care, manage symptoms, and improve quality of life with informed, whole body support for lasting relief.
